How are we progressing?
Construction of Pentre Awel is progressing rapidly, with significant milestones already achieved, such as the completion of the steel structure for the first zone of the development. The project emphasises sustainability and local engagement, using materials with high recycled content and employing local subcontractors. This commitment to the community is further demonstrated through initiatives like the school ambassadors scheme, where local students visit the site and contribute ideas to shape the project. Pentre Awel represents a transformative vision for Llanelli, combining economic growth with health and well-being to create a vibrant and sustainable future for the region.
Zones & Uses
-
1
Zone 1 LeisureLeisure D2 Assembly and Leisure -
2
Zone 1 Business, Research, Health and EducationD1 Non-Residential Institution, B1 (b) Business Research and Development, and C2 Residential Institution -
3
Zone 3 BusinessB1 (b) Business Research and Development and B2 Light Industrial -
4
Zone 2 & 3 Assisted LivingC2 Residential Institution, C3(a) and C3(b) Residential -
5
Zone 4C1 - Hotel
